Output fd1863892577e746892c811ea9b429f326cac1f20fbe4d3c0128ebaac3bc1330:0

value
2631384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83c4ad8aa184fa7e68e2363dd1dc47f14661f705 OP_EQUAL
address
3Dhk46NLF9sbtNqq8QNVUkPtSmkjjU33hj
transaction
fd1863892577e746892c811ea9b429f326cac1f20fbe4d3c0128ebaac3bc1330
spent
true